We enjoyed our stay at the Intercontinental Bahrain. The location was perfect for us with the Manama Souk and Bahrain Harbour area nearby. There were many good restaurants on site and nearby. It was also close to lots of cafes and shops. In the near future there will also be a metro station nearby.
Check in at the hotel was smooth. We were even able to add on a breakfast for our last day and make adjustments to our reservation request in person. We rented a car and the valet service was very good during our stay.
We booked a king bed room and it was nicely appointed. They had a couple of nice chairs, large TV, coffee/tea station, mini fridge with bar and a table side console that controlled the lights and temperature throughout the room. The TV had screen mirroring and Bluetooth features that were easy to connect to. Our room had a large fruit platter which had perfectly ripe fruit and we were delivered 3 small chocolate platters during our stay because of Eid celebrations. The pillows were a little soft for us but they have a pillow menu that we utilized. Our room was very quiet for most of our stay but our neighbours above and beside were unexpectedly loud the last night and we had to call for assistance a couple times.
The bathroom had very nice products including lotion, body wash, conditioner and shampoo. The shower was nice too but when using the rain head we found the water leaked out very easily and made the floor wet. There was a speaker in the bathroom but we could not figure out how to connect to it.
The pool area was awesome and relaxing on the rooftop of the Regency tower. The hotel had two pools but the one on the mezzanine level by the restaurants was closed during our stay due to Ramadan celebrations that had just finished. The pool had lots of different day bed options, large towels and some very good cocktails including one of the best Pina coladas I've had in the middle east. The wifi was good throughout the hotel but it was a bit spotty in the corners at the pool. The change room had lots of lockers and large shower stalls that had the same nice products from the hotel bathrooms. They have a large health club/gym in this area too and a racquetball court.
Manama is a foodie paradise and there are many top notch restaurants around so we opted to eat offsite for most of the days. We did try the breakfast on our last day and we paid 12.5 BHD per person. There is a good spread including pastries, cheese, eggs to order (including a very good shakshuka), western breakfast items, three kinds of bacon (including pork), pork sausage to order and a good honey selection. The best part of breakfast was the fresh juice.
They offered us late check out which we appreciated and it was easy to check out at the counter but the valet service was very busy just after 1 pm and the traffic made it difficult to get out and to the airport in the rental. We spent maybe an extra 10 minutes to get out but every other day we had zero issues using the valet and roads nearby.
The stay at the Intercontinental was very relaxing and we felt refreshed for each day exploring Bahrain. We would recommend this hotel to friends and family visiting Bahrain.

Oriental Palace Hotel, Manama – Central but Dated
Oriental Palace Hotel in Manama is centrally located, making it convenient for travelers who want easy access to Manama Souq, nearby restaurants, shops, and main transport routes. The location is the hotel’s strongest advantage.
However, despite the convenience, the rooms are very old and not clean, and the furnishings are clearly outdated. Maintenance and cleanliness do not meet acceptable standards, which significantly affects comfort. The hotel has an old-school character, but unfortunately this comes across more as neglect than charm.
Staff members are polite and generally helpful, and check-in and check-out are straightforward. Service is acceptable, but it does not compensate for the condition of the rooms.
Overall, while the hotel may appeal to travelers on a tight budget who prioritize location over comfort, it is important to note that hotels in Manama are generally very expensive, and for the price paid, the quality here does not offer good value. Travelers seeking cleanliness, modern facilities, or comfort may want to explore other options.
